Summary

This funding opportunity supports nonprofit organizations across various regions of the United States that are focused on workforce readiness, career training, and educational advancement. Grant support is generally intended to help expand hands-on learning programs, strengthen employment pathways, improve training resources, and increase access to long-term career opportunities for adults seeking economic stability. Priority is often given to programs that provide practical skill development, technical instruction, and direct connections to sustainable employment. Funding may also assist with program growth, equipment needs, participant support services, and initiatives designed to help underserved communities gain access to meaningful workforce and vocational opportunities.
